Z30: Creator Ready
Compact, connected, and designed for creators, the Nikon Z30 is a purpose-built mirrorless camera optimized for vloggers and live streamers. Pairing Nikon’s noteworthy image quality, 4K video recording, and a large 20.9MP DX-format sensor with a specialized feature-set and design, the Z30 is designed to elevate your content and tag along on your everyday adventures.
4K Video Recording and Sensor Design
Video and Streaming
At the heart of the camera is a DX-format 20.9MP CMOS sensor, which benefits not only video production needs but also makes the Z30 a highly capable stills camera, too.
UHD 4K recording up to 30p is supported for crisp, high-resolution video needs. Full HD 120p recording is available, too, for slow-motion playback.
Continuous recording for up to 2 hours 15 minutes is possible for documenting events or any other situation that requires longer continuous takes.
Live streaming is possible at up to Full HD 60p or 4K 30p, and the Z30 is compatible with a variety of web conferencing apps, meaning it can easily function as a high-quality webcam, too.
For longer takes, streaming, and other instances where you need constant power, the Z30 can be powered via the USB Type-C port.
Photo Capabilities
Versatile 20.9MP resolution suits stills needs, too, and means the Z30 is a perfect tool for capturing stills during productions or for photographing higher-resolution thumbnails and promotional images.
The large DX-format sensor benefits working in low-light conditions by producing imagery with low noise, high clarity, and a useful sensitivity range from ISO 100-51200, or up to ISO 25600 when recording video.
For photographing fast-moving action, a top continuous shooting speed up to 11 fps is available.
Merging stills and video, in-camera time-lapse production is possible.
Built-in presets and filters can also be used to refine your photos and videos straight from the camera.
Vlogging Essentials
Purpose-built for vlogging and content creation, the Z30 incorporates a series of physical touches and operational functions perfect for creators:
Compact body design incorporates a 3.0″ 1.04m-dot free-angle LCD screen. This positionable screen can face forward for accurate selfie compositions and can close inward to protect the screen from scratches and fingerprints when not in use.
Selfie-style controls permit changing the focus position and exposure, as well as setting the self-timer, via the touchscreen when the screen is facing forward.
Front red tally lamp clearly indicates when the camera is recording.
Special attention is given to audio recording with the inclusion of a top stereo microphone along with the inclusion of a 3.5mm external microphone port for working with an optional mic. Also, there is an optional dedicated Wind Muff to cut wind noise and improve quality when using the onboard mic.
Steady your handheld videos using the digital e-VR image stabilization, which helps to reduce unwanted wobbles and shakes while recording.
Fast, Reliable Autofocus
Hybrid autofocus system uses both phase-detection and contrast-detection methods to quickly and accurately acquire focus for both stills and video applications.
Eye Detection AF uses facial recognition to help lock focus onto subjects’ eyes.
Face and eye tracking can recognize people, dogs, and cats, and can lock onto these subjects and track focus as they move around the scene.
Ideal for product close-ups, the AF system quickly and naturally shifts focus as you hold something up to the camera and then re-shifts focus to the subject as the product is moved away.
Connectivity and Operation
Wi-Fi and Bluetooth compatibility work with the Snapbridge app for mobile devices, enabling remote camera control as well as wireless transferring of photos and videos to your smartphone or tablet.
Intuitive design includes a ‘?’ button to provide a clear explanation of all camera settings, there is a dedicated Auto mode for times when you’d rather the camera optimize the shooting settings, and there’s a customizable ‘i’ menu for quick access to your essential settings.

Specifications
Imaging
Lens Mount: Nikon Z
Sensor Resolution: Actual: 21.51 Megapixel, Effective: 20.8 Megapixel
Image Sensor: 23.5 x 15.7 mm (APS-C) CMOS
Sensor Crop (35mm Equivalent): Crop Factor: 1.5x
Image Stabilization: Digital (Video Only)
Built-In ND Filter: No
Capture Type: Stills & Video
Shutter Type: Mechanical Focal Plane Shutter and Electronic Rolling Shutter
Shutter Speed: Mechanical Shutter – 1/4000 to 30 Seconds, Electronic Front Curtain Shutter – 1/4000 to 30 Seconds, Electronic Shutter – 1/4000 to 30 Seconds
Bulb/Time Mode: Bulb Mode, Time Mode
ISO Sensitivity Range: Photo – 100 to 51,200, Video – 100 to 25,600
Metering Method: Center-Weighted Average, Matrix, Spot
Exposure Modes: Aperture Priority, Auto, Manual, Program, Shutter Priority
Exposure Compensation: -5 to +5 EV (1/3, 1/2 EV Steps)
Metering Range: -4 to 17 EV
White Balance: 2500 to 10,000K – Presets: Auto, Cloudy, Color Temperature, Direct Sunlight, Flash, Fluorescent, Incandescent, Preset Manual, Shade
Continuous Shooting: Up to 11 fps at 20.8 MP
Interval Recording: Yes
Self-Timer: 2/10-Second Delay
Image Sizes: 3:2 – 20.6 MP (5568 x 3712) – 11.6 MP (4176 x 2784) – 5.1 MP (2784 x 1856), 1:1 13.7 MP (3712 x 3712) – 7.7 MP (2784 x 2784) – 3.4 MP (1856 x 1856), 16:9 – 17.4 MP (5568 x 3128) – 9.7 MP (4176 x 2344) – 4.3 MP (2784 x 1562)
Aspect Ratio: 1:1, 3:2, 16:9
Image File Format: JPEG, Raw
Bit Depth: 14-Bit
Internal Recording Modes: H.264/MOV/MP4 – UHD 4K (3840 x 2160) at 23.98/25/29.97 fps – 1920 x 1080p at 23.98/25/29.97/50/59.94/100 fps
External Recording Modes: HDMI – UHD 4K (3840 x 2160) at 23.98/25/29.97 fps – 1920 x 1080p up to 23.98/25/29.97/50/59.94 fps
Fast-/Slow-Motion Support: Slow-Motion Only
Recording Limit: No
IP Streaming: Yes
Built-In Microphone: Stereo
Audio Recording: LPCM Audio – AAC Audio
Media/Memory Card Slot: Single Slot: SD/SDHC/SDXC (UHS-I)
Video I/O: 1x Micro-HDMI (Unspecified Signal) Output
Audio I/O: 1x 1/8″ / 3.5 mm TRS Stereo Microphone Input on Camera Body
Power I/O: 1x USB-C Input
Other I/O: 1x USB-C Data Output (Shared with Power Input)
Wireless: 2.4 / 5 GHz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ac), Bluetooth 4.2
Mobile App Compatible: Yes: Android & iOS – App Name: SnapBridge – Functionality: Access Stored Files, Firmware Update, Remote Control
Global Positioning (GPS, GLONASS, etc.): GPS
Display Size: 3.0″
Resolution: 1,040,000 Dot
Display Type: Articulating Touchscreen LCD
Focus Type: Auto and Manual Focus
Focus Mode: Continuous-Servo AF, Manual Focus, Single-Servo AF
Autofocus Points: Photo, Video – Phase Detection: 209
Autofocus Sensitivity: -4.5 to +19 EV
Built-In Flash/Light: No
Flash Modes: First-Curtain Sync, Off, Rear Sync, Red-Eye Reduction, Slow Sync, Slow Sync/Red-Eye Reduction
Maximum Sync Speed: 1/200 Second
Dedicated Flash System: iTTL
External Flash Connection :Shoe Mount
Operating Temperature: 0to 40 C
Operating Humidity: 85%
Battery Type: 1x EN-EL25 Rechargeable Lithium-Ion, 7.6 VDC, 1120 mAh (Approx. 330 Shots)
Shoe Mount: 1x Hot Shoe
Tripod Mounting Thread: 1x 1/4″-20 Female (Bottom)
Dimensions (W x H x D): 128 x 73.5 x 59.5 mm
Weight: 350 g (Body Only)
